Exploring AT&T’s Network Performance in Ogunquit

Nestled along the stunning coastline of Maine, Ogunquit is not just a picturesque getaway; it also boasts a surprisingly robust telecommunications infrastructure. For those relying on AT&T for their connectivity needs, the network performance statistics reveal a promising landscape for both residents and visitors alike.

Speed and Reliability: A Glimpse into Connectivity

When it comes to internet speeds, AT&T in Ogunquit delivers a commendable performance. With an average download speed of 97.5 Mbps, users can expect seamless streaming, quick downloads, and smooth browsing experiences. The median download speed is slightly lower at 80.4 Mbps, which still positions AT&T favorably for most online activities. Upload speeds are equally important, especially for those who engage in video conferencing or share large files. Here, AT&T offers a respectable mean upload speed of 14.0 Mbps and a median of 15.0 Mbps, ensuring that your uploads are swift and efficient. The reliability of the network shines through with a total coverage rate of 99.15%, making it a dependable choice for both locals and tourists exploring the beautiful sights of Ogunquit.

Latency and Consistency: Keeping You Connected

Latency is a critical factor for maintaining a responsive internet experience, particularly for gamers or anyone engaged in real-time applications. AT&T’s mean latency sits at 38 ms, with a median latency also recorded at 38 ms. This level of latency indicates that users can expect prompt responses while browsing or gaming, preserving the smoothness of their online interactions. Moreover, AT&T’s consistency percentage of 78.6% suggests that a significant portion of users experience reliable service, enhancing the overall user experience in Ogunquit. For those who might be concerned about fluctuations in connection quality, the P90 latency of 51 ms and P10 latency of 26 ms provide reassurance that most users can expect a stable connection.
